Planning & Development - Strategic Planning
The identification of land for development is a fundamental part of the planning process. Delivering housing and employment opportunities to meet the demands of a growing population remains high on the Government’s list of priorities.
 
In the recent years, legislative changes designed to streamline the planning process and to reduce the amount of time taken between the identification of land for development and delivery, have highlighted the need to engage with planning authorities and development agencies at a very early stage in the strategic planning process. Properly considered and professionally presented responses to each stage of the consultation process during the preparation of the Local Development Framework, is key to securing allocations for development. The level of detail required in support of consultation responses continues to increase and requires input from a suitably qualified team of planning and development consultants, with local knowledge and experience.
